N.C. county bans Coke machines over 'left wing' politics

WXII channel 12, the NBC affiliate in Winston-Salem, said the Surry County commission voted 3-2 to ban the machines, citing Atlanta-based Coca-Cola's denouncing Georgia's voting law.

"The left wing in America, they defund, they boycott, they cancel, they tear down statues — all sorts of egregious actions. The expectation from them is that the opposing political side will cower in the corner and we're supposed to accept that and it's supposed to be OK. And it's not OK," County Commissioner Eddie Harris told NBC-12.

Mr. Harris also wrote a letter, using county letterhead, to Coca-Cola CEO James Quincey Quincey, condemning the company's criticism of Georgia's new election-security law.

"Millions of Americans believe that the last presidential election was not held in a fair manner and that more voter fraud will occur in the future if elections are not closely monitored and regulated," he wrote in the letter.
